Vernon gets ready for season opener

Tuesday, April 13, 2010 - by Jim Moran, for Vernon Downs

Vernon, NY --- Vernon Downs will begin its 57th pari-mutuel season with live racing starting at 6:55 p.m. this Friday and Saturday nights. The track’s 90-card campaign will extend through November 27.

Track superintendent Tony Rossi had a look of satisfaction on his face Tuesday morning (April 13) as he watched Diamond Stick Pin and Wake Up Little Gus uncork the fastest pacing and trotting miles, respectively, of the young qualifying season.

With Howard Okusko, Jr. doing the teaming for his wife, trainer Jessica Okusko, Diamond Stick Pin posted a 1:53.2 triumph in Tuesday’s second race, while Robert Moran, steering for owner and trainer Bette Jean Calice, urged Wake Up Little Gus to a 1:56.4 score in the third race.

“We’ve had good weather of late, and the track has shaped up nicely,” Rossi explained. “We resurfaced it yesterday and, after today’s four races, I’d say we’re good to go for Friday night’s opener.”

Downs Doings: Okusko, who also finished first with the trotter Dusty Diamond in Tuesday’s first contest, oversees a 46 horse stable at Vernon, including 17 2-year-olds…Conducting a double-draw on Tuesday, racing secretary Shane Hoehn had more than enough horses for this weekend’s two programs when he opened the entry box. “Everyone is looking forward to getting the live racing underway,” he stated…The Downs will present live racing on Friday and Saturday evenings only during its initial three weekends. Thursday programs will be added starting May 6…Additional information regarding the track and its casino can be obtained at www.vernondowns.com.
